A cylinder and a square-based pyramid are alike in that both are three-dimensional geometric shapes and can be described using volume and surface area formulas. However, they differ in their bases and shapes: a cylinder has circular bases connected by a curved surface, while a square-based pyramid has a square base and triangular faces that converge to a point at the top. Additionally, the cylinder has uniform cross-sections along its height, whereas the pyramid's cross-section changes from the square base to the apex.

How is a cylinder and a prism alike and different?

Alike: Both Cylinder and Prism have the same corresponding Top and Bottom. This is the definition. A Cylinder can be considered as a prism with infinite no. of sides. Different: The side walls of any Prism are flat but that of a cylinder is curved.

How are the shapes alike and different for a cube and a cylinder?

They are alike because they are both 3 dimensional. They are different because the cube has 6 flat faces, but the cylinder has only 2 flat faces and one curved face.

How is a cone and a pyramid alike and different?

both a cone and a pyramid have a base with one side that comes up to a point the base, however, is the difference a cone has a circular or round base when a pyramid has a triangular, square, or nonround base
